"The papers that are collected and synthesised in this volume were first presented at a conference on 'Poverty reduction through sustainable fisheries : emerging policy and governance issues in Southeast Asia,' held last 10-11 April 2007. The conference was the fruit of a partnership between SEARCA, the WorldFish Center, and PCAMRD ..."--P. xiii.
